Job Description

This position is responsible to manage materials copyright, developing policies; plans, and directs editorial activities; and assists staff/customers in selecting and preparing material for publication in magazines, journals, and related publications. Establish production schedules, solve publication problems, Writes routine copy, does layout, designs and produces brochures, newsletters, posters, advertisements and departmental publications. Reads and evaluates material submitted for publication consideration and perform related editorial duties. Ensure compliance to QF communications policies and procedures and legal policies. Also promote publications through various ways. Manage the relation with local, regional and international publications houses, journals and related conferences upon requirement. Detailed Description - Formulates policy; plans, coordinates, and directs editorial activities; and prepare material for publication in magazines, journals, house organs, and related publications (including epublications): Confers with executives, department heads, and staff to formulate policy, coordinate editorial and publications activities, establish production schedules, solve publication problems, and discuss makeup plans and changes. - Determines theme of issue and gathers related material - Writes articles, editorials, reviews, and other material. - Reads and evaluates material submitted for publication consideration and provide advice - Secures graphic material from picture sources and works with graphic designer and photographers to produce pictures and illustrations. - Personally interviews individuals when required and attends gatherings, to obtain items for publication, verify facts, and clarify information. - Conducts research and other editorial duties - Organizes material, plans overall and individual page layouts, and selects type. - Reviews final proofs and approves or makes changes - perform related editorial duties - Prepare news or public relations releases, special brochures, and similar materials. - Prepare, rewrite and edit copy to improve readability, or supervise others who do this work. - Verify facts, dates, and statistics, using standard reference sources - Develop story or content ideas, considering reader or audience appeal - Oversee publication production, including artwork, layout, computer typesetting, and printing, ensuring adherence to deadlines and budget requirements. - Read, evaluate and edit manuscripts or other materials submitted for publication and confer with authors regarding changes in content, style or organization, or publication. - Monitor news-gathering operations to ensure utilization of all news sources, such as press releases, telephone contacts, radio, television, wire services, and other reporters - Arrange for copyright permissions - Read material to determine index items and arrange them alphabetically or topically, indicating page or chapter location. - Support communications and community programs projects - Oversee the production for QNL suite of publications from inception and story development to design and printing, in collaboration with other departments. - Write and edit content for QNL electronic newsletter and products, e.g. Facebook, twitter, in conjunction with the communications plan - Draw up timelines for producing a publication; advise on copy editing and translation; and obtain quotations for design and print to help prepare budgets - Maintain copies of publications in library and archives - Maintain and update guidelines for planning, producing and disseminating publications and resources, incorporating lessons learnt - Write, edit and proof read a range of products and projects - Monitor new trends in publications production and dissemination to support the development of high quality, effective communications - Arrange dissemination of hard copy publications and resources when required - Follow up timeline with editors and contributors. - Keep department informed of publications industry trends and activities. - Lead the effort to make QNL publications available in electronic formats through new platforms. i.e. tablets and mobile devices. - Familiarize, understand and implement QF health, safety, and environment policy, procedures, legal regulations and objectives applicable to areas of responsibility. The Community

Qatar Foundation for Education, Science and Community Development (QF) is a private, chartered, nonprofit organization, founded in 1995 by His Highness Sheikh Hamad Bin Khalifa Al-Thani, the Father Emir. Guided by the principle that a nation\'s greatest resource is the potential of its people, Qatar Foundation aims to develop that potential through a network of centers devoted to progressive education, research and community welfare. (www.qf.org.qa) Qatar National Library (QNL) is a non-profit organization under the umbrella of Qatar Foundation for Education, Science, and Community Development (QF). QNL is supporting Qatar in its journey from carbon-based economy to knowledge-based economy by providing resources to students, researchers, and the community in Qatar. (www.qnl.qa)
